AI Summary

  • Creates the Going pro talent fund and Going pro talent program administered by the Department of Talent and Economic Development to provide competitive awards to qualified employers for workforce training.

  • Allows Michigan works agencies to submit applications on behalf of qualified employers for training plans in areas including talent enhancement, worker productivity, leadership training, and employee retention.

  • Establishes training plan requirements including maximum 6-month duration (unless approved by department), completion within 1 year of award approval, provision by qualified training providers, and exclusion of basic training.

  • Permits award funds to cover classroom training costs, on-the-job training with wage reimbursement, and other department-approved costs, but prohibits use for equipment, licensing fees, curriculum development, travel, or online subscriptions.

  • Requires the department to submit annual reports by March 15 beginning in 2019 detailing funding awarded by industry and region, application statistics, awardee information, and training completion data.
